Application Value Analysis of MRI Combined with MSCT in Diagnosis of Patients with Lumbar Disc Herniation
Objective:To analyze the value of magnetic resonance imaging(MRI)combined with multi-slice spiral CT(MSCT)in the diagnosis of patients with lumbar disc herniation(LDH).Methods:A total of 70 patients with suspected LDH admitted to Qidong People's Hospital from June 2022 to June 2024 were selected as the study objects.The clinical diagnosis results were used as the gold standard,the application value of MRI combined with MSCT in the diagnosis of LDH was analyzed.Results:The detection rates of disc deformation,nerve root compression and dural sac compression in MRI for LDH signs were 81.43%,61.43%and 64.29%,respectively,which were higher than 54.29%,34.29%and 47.14%in MSCT,and the detection rates of intervertebral disc gas and calcification were 41.43%and 17.14%,respectively,which were lower than 74.29%and 47.14%in MSCT,the differences were statistically significant(P<0.05).The sensitivity and accuracy of MRI and MSCT combined diagnosis of LDH were 100.00%and 98.57%,respectively,which were higher than 85.71%and 87.14%in MRI alone diagnosis and 87.76%and 90.00%in MSCT alone diagnosis,the differences were statistically significant(P<0.05).Conclusion:The application value of MRI combined with MSCT in the diagnosis of LDH is significant,which can improve the sensitivity and accuracy of diagnosis and provide more comprehensive pathological information for clinic,which is superior to MRI or MSCT alone,and has important clinical significance.
